General Interview Tips for a Cashier Position

Securing a cashier position at a place like Target is a goal that requires a well-prepared and confident approach during the interview process. General interview tips are essential in helping you stand out as a candidate.

First and foremost, dressing professionally and arriving punctually is paramount. Maintain good eye contact and display a friendly, approachable demeanor.

In your responses, showcase your excellent communication and customer service skills, emphasizing your ability to handle challenging situations with a calm and professional attitude. Demonstrating a strong work ethic and a willingness to be a team player is also vital.

Be sure to research the company and its values, and be ready to discuss how your qualities align with their mission.

Lastly, ask insightful questions about the role and company culture to show your genuine interest and enthusiasm. Following these general interview tips can leave a lasting impression and increase your chances of landing that cashier position at Target.

Questions You Can Ask the Interviewer

Asking thoughtful questions during the interview can demonstrate your interest in the role and help you make an informed decision if you receive an offer. Here are some questions you can ask the interviewer for a Target cashier position:

  1. Can you describe the day-to-day responsibilities and tasks of a cashier at Target?
  2. What qualities or skills are most important for a successful cashier in this role?
  3. Are there opportunities for growth or advancement within the cashier position at Target?
  4. Can you tell me more about the training and onboarding process for new cashiers?
  5. What is the typical shift schedule like for cashiers, and is there flexibility in scheduling?
  6. Do cashiers have specific performance metrics or goals they need to achieve?
